Transaction 3d399380f964178f57d26f32126e4588ef9c613b2e0a8f5b9f1b392984c9dc9c

1 Input
2 Outputs
  • 3d399380f964178f57d26f32126e4588ef9c613b2e0a8f5b9f1b392984c9dc9c:0
  • value  1391307668
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
  • 3d399380f964178f57d26f32126e4588ef9c613b2e0a8f5b9f1b392984c9dc9c:1
  • value  32339061
    address  3LVk8V45u9m8HXQEmjYPLg7PPbgH7XXH85